Job Summary
The Superintendent is responsible for maintaining a safe, efficient, and organized jobsite while driving progress through proactive planning, communication, and leadership.
Responsibilities include recruiting, organizing, training, and directing the field construction team, assuring work quality, and ordering materials and tools.

Key Requirements
Engineering, Construction Management or Architectural degree, or equivalent experience (4 years as Assistant Superintendent)
Extensive field construction experience at supervisory level
Current Safety Trained Supervisor (STS) Certification, or achievement within six months
Working knowledge of all crafts and prior experience as foreman or journeyman in at least one trade, or project engineer
Knowledge of OSHA laws
Knowledge of job scheduling, planning, expediting and cost control
